PAIR OF MASSACHUSETTS SANDPIPER DECOYS Late 19th/Early 20th Century
Maker unknown. Brass tack eyes. Slightly raised wing tips. Backs with nicely executed feather painting. Mounted together on a wooden base. Length 5.75".
From the Mr. & Mrs. Ken DeLong Collection of Bird Carvings.
